Block

#18,960,005
Block Number
18,960,005 @ 07/04/2024, 21:20:50
Status
Finalized
ID
0x01214e85e3f98debfc7cc4b46996961819529f841c523c36d6b5939dc7a07862
Transactions
Gas Used
205246/39999962 (0.51% Used)
Total Score
1,848,176,581 (+99)
Rewards
0.62 VTHO